Zum Inhalt springen

Migrate from Ionic Secure Storage

Ionic Secure Storage ist ein Enterprise-Plugin für verschlüsselte Schlüssel-Wert-Daten. Capgo bietet zwei SQLite-basierte Optionen, die je nach Datenmodell und Leistungserfordernissen bereitgestellt werden.

Capgo Ersatzteile im Überblick

Capgo Ersatzteile im Überblick
Ionic-UnternehmenspluginCapgo ErsatzteilMigrationsleitfaden
Sichere Speicherung@capgo/capacitor-schnell-sql oder @capgo/capacitor-datenspeicherung-sqliteSie sind hier
Auth Connect@capgo/capacitor-soziale-anmeldungAuth Connect Migration
Identitäts-Safe@capgo/capacitor-native-biometrischIdentitäts-Safe-Migration

Wählen Sie Ihren Speicher-Plugin

Abschnitt: Wählen Sie Ihren Speicher-Plugin
  • Schnell-DB: Ideal für große Datensätze, Synchronisierungsworkflows oder wenn Sie vollständige SQL-Kontrolle und hohe Durchsatzleistung benötigen.
  • Daten-Speicher SQLite: Ideal für einfache Schlüssel-Wert-Speicherung mit optionaler Verschlüsselung und minimaler Einrichtung.

Wenn Sie unsicher sind, beginnen Sie mit Daten-Speicher SQLite für Schlüssel-Wert-Secrets und wechseln Sie zu Schnell-DB, wenn Sie strukturierte Daten oder hohe Schreibvolumina benötigen.

  1. Wählen Sie den Speicher-Plugin das Ihrem Datenmodell entspricht.
  2. Installieren Sie das Plugin und synchronisieren Sie native code.
Terminal-Fenster
# Option A: Fast SQL
npm install @capgo/capacitor-fast-sql
# Option B: Data Storage SQLite
npm install @capgo/capacitor-data-storage-sqlite
npx cap sync
  1. Aktualisieren Sie die Speicheranfragen auf die neue API Oberfläche. Verwenden Sie die Fast SQL- oder Data Storage SQLite-Dokumentation für die genauen Lesen-/Schreiben-Methoden.
  2. Migrieren Sie bestehende Daten zum ersten Mal beim Start, indem Sie Werte aus Ionic Secure Storage lesen und sie in den neuen SQLite-Speicher schreiben.
  3. Entfernen Sie Ionic Secure Storage aus Ihren Abhängigkeiten und der native Konfiguration.

Wenn Sie Ionic Secure Storage verwenden Migrate von Ionic Secure Storage um Sicherheit und Compliance zu planen und es mit zu verbinden Verschlüsselung für die Implementierungsdetails in Verschlüsselung, Kongruenz für die Implementierungsdetails in Kongruenz, Capgo Sicherheits-Scanner für den Produktworkflow in Capgo Sicherheits-Scanner, Capgo Sicherheit für den Produktworkflow in Capgo Sicherheit, und Capgo Trust Center für den Produktworkflow in Capgo Trust Center.